DrawandDuck Posted August 25, 2007 Share Posted August 25, 2007 Here is my second go at wall and they are holding up well. Constructed with 4 treated 2x2's and I use a green sun shade fabric. You could doube the fabric if you wanted less visibility through the wall. I use 2" pvc cut into 2' sections joined by a 90 elbow for the legs. If your bay is dirt you can drill holes and spike OR if your is gravel such as mine you can use sandbags. Randal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

DrawandDuck Posted August 25, 2007 Share Posted August 25, 2007 How much is the sun shade fabric and where do you get it? TIADaG Got it at Lowe's. They had discontinued it and I bought 3 rolls of 100LF at .75 per foot. Normally it runs about $3 per foot which would not be cost effective. When I use it up I will start using the commercial landscape fabric. I have used it on several wall already and it holds up well also.
